Shrimp Tempura
Shrimp tempura is battered, fried shrimp with a soy dipping sauce, and the shrimp, soy, and batter make it high.
Yes, shrimp tempura is high in histamine because of the shrimp inside the batter. Shellfish builds histamine fast after the catch, and the light, crispy frying that makes tempura tempura does nothing to remove it.
Why shrimp tempura is rated high
Shrimp is rich in the amino acid histidine, which ordinary bacteria convert to histamine whenever the shrimp is warm or handled loosely on its way to the kitchen. Frying it in a quick, hot tempura batter kills bacteria but leaves any histamine that already formed fully intact. Shrimp used for tempura is often previously frozen and thawed, then battered and held before frying, and that thaw-and-wait handling tends to raise the level rather than keep it down.
What changes your risk
- Freshness of the shrimp before frying — the main factor. Shrimp chilled fast and clean off the boat is far lower than shrimp that sat warm, and you cannot see or smell the difference.
- Frozen-at-sea vs thawed-ahead — boat-frozen shrimp is the lower-risk case because freezing halts the bacteria early. Shrimp thawed hours before battering has had more warm time to build histamine.
- Waiting in the batter or under a warmer — battered shrimp that sits before or after frying gets more warm time, which can nudge the level up.
- The hot oil does not remove it — tempura frying is fast and crisp, but heat only kills bacteria. Histamine that already formed survives the fryer.
- Leftovers reheated — tempura taken home and reheated can climb higher, especially if it sat out before being chilled.
Lower-histamine alternatives
The lower-histamine move is to change the protein or go vegetable. Vegetable tempura made from plain fresh non-liberator vegetables (sweet potato, squash, green beans, carrot) skips the shellfish entirely, and the same batter over very fresh, freshly cooked chicken is far lower than shrimp. If you want a fried seafood texture, very fresh or frozen-at-sea white fish like cod is generally lower in histamine than shrimp. There is not a low-histamine version of shrimp tempura itself.
How to lower the risk
At home, start from frozen-at-sea shrimp, thaw it in the fridge, keep it cold until it goes into the batter, and fry and eat it right away instead of letting battered shrimp wait around. Eat it fresh and hot rather than saving a batch to reheat. Restaurant shrimp tempura is harder to trust because you cannot know how long the shrimp was thawed or held before it was battered, which makes it a higher-risk order. Note the gluten as well, since tempura batter is wheat-based.
Common questions
Is shrimp tempura lower in histamine than plain shrimp because it is fried fast?
No. Fast, hot frying does not lower histamine. It kills bacteria but leaves any histamine that already formed in the shrimp intact, so tempura is still high.
Would vegetable tempura be a safer choice?
Generally yes, if it is plain non-liberator vegetables like sweet potato or squash with no shrimp or fish. The wheat batter still means gluten, but you skip the shellfish that drives the histamine here.
The tempura tasted fresh, so is the shrimp low-histamine?
Not reliably. Histamine has no smell or taste, so shrimp that tastes fresh inside crisp batter can still be high. What matters is how it was handled before cooking, which you cannot judge by taste.
